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old Warhas no shortage of Operators to choose from, but for Zombies fans, it is hard to imagine a better choice than Samantha Maxis. For those looking to adorn the tortured hero in some unique attire, the latestCall of Duty: Black Ops Cold Warbundle is a perfect choice.

Samantha Maxis’ Operator Bundlewas added to the game back in March, and it saw the character wearing her outfit from Firebase Z. An awesome costume filled with homages to past Zombies characters, the design proved to be a hit with fans. Still, months have passed without any new skins for Sam, leaving players a bit bored with her Dark Aether survival gear. Fortunately, Treyarch has listened to requests for a new Sam look, though it is certainly not what fans expected.

While many players were anticipating something like the trench coat worn inthe Die Maschine intro cutscene, they have instead been greeted by Sam in a wedding dress. While she keeps her striking purple eyes, short hair, and the scar on her face, the rest of Sam’s look is completely different. Wearing a face mask and proper veil over her head, the look stands out as one of the most unique designs in the game. Sam also featured a lace shirt beneath her white coat, and matching lace gloves are seen on her hands.

Samantha is also covered in blood, with tons of red liquid splattered on Sam’s right side. A bit gets on her gloves as well, making it look as if she’s been through a tough encounter. Another cool touch sees an ammo belt over Sam’s shoulder, with the shotgun rounds within confirming that the character was prepared for a fight. While the skin will look especially cool inside ofCall of Duty: Black Ops Cold WarZombies, it will be usable in multiplayer as well.

The bundle comes with twounique weapon blueprints, both of which match the theme of the outfit. White and gold with a skull embroidered on the back, the “Death’s Vow” MAC-10 and “Death’s Protest” RPD look great. A similar pattern is seen on the E-Tool shovel’s “Parting Gift” variant. A sticker is included alongside a moving calling card with a zombified bride, while the skull pattern is added to a snowmobile as well. A weapon charm depicts a switchblade with a spider attached, while the “Nailed Down” finisher sees Sam wielding some hatchets.

With a lot of neat items on offer, Zombies fans may want to consider spending 2000 of their hard-earned COD Points on the pack. Assuming that this new skin isnot as buggy as Sam’s original lookused to be, this bundle could prove popular.
